A while ago I was given a POW photo album from WWI. I think it likely that these photos were all POWs and the reason for the mix of uniforms and scenery. The POW camps in WWI had quite a mix and there were often shows and plays done by the inmates. It could be that he was also involved in something like that, hence the ladies present, possibly assisting in some way. The mountain backdrops could have been made as scenery for a play too? The 1915 uniforms could have been supplied to replace clothing which was falling apart.
